DNR Reverse Forward Switch Parking Gear Shift

A complete directional switch with indication available on Aliexpress. There is a schematic/connection table is in last pic of my previous post :)

Drive outputs pin 2 & 7 Reverse outputs pin 3 & 6 pins 3 & 7 output +12v Pins 2 & 6 output whatever you feed to pin 1.

LEDs are not controllable separately, they switch color depending on selector position. This looks to me like it is a mechanical rocker switch with rocker covered with a knob, so nothing fancy in that sense :) There are two possible outputs for both D & R. One is positive (connected to the +12v supply, which also powers the leds) and the other output is dependent on the pin 1 connection. If pin 1 is not connected, you don't get an output from the pins defined as signal outputs.
